Hey Priya,

Quick handover before my rotation ends. Support keeps getting pinged about the Fernwick SDK gap: the Kestrel client supports batched upserts but the Marlin client still doesn't, so parity tickets pile up. I've tagged the open ones under "sdk-parity" and drafted replies in the shared doc. If support needs to reproduce, point them at the parity-test database, which uses the connection string below.

replica DSN, bagaf-bagep: mssql://praion_svc:7RJjXrE@db-3c46.halixcorp.internal:5432/zorix

## Tuning

The receipt mailer (Almsgate) batches donation receipts and sends through the Thornquay relay. On-call: if the queue backs up, resist the urge to crank batch size — the relay rate-limits per connection, and bigger batches just mean bigger retries. Scale worker count first, then shorten the flush interval. Dedupe window must stay longer than the retry horizon or donors get duplicate receipts, which generates tickets. All knobs live in one place and are read at worker start. Current production values follow.

tuning table, kajop-yafof:
QUOTAS = {
    "wenath": 10,
    "ulaael": 5,
}

The tax-rate lookup cache in the Breva checkout service worries me. Entries are keyed only by region code, so a stale or poisoned entry would apply the wrong rate to every order in that region until expiry. Please verify: TTLs are short enough to bound exposure, negative lookups aren't cached, and the refresh path revalidates against the signed rate feed rather than trusting upstream blindly. Also confirm eviction is size-bounded so an attacker can't churn the keyspace. Current cache settings for review:

limits module of yagaf-yajef:
RATE_LIMITS = {
    "novwyn": 950,
    "wenath": 428,
    "prawyn": 413,
    "gorvan": 539,
    "praael": 870,
    "drumir": 113,
    "gordor": 439,
}

### Step 4: Move digest scheduling to Batchline

Heads up — the old cron-based digest sender in Mailloom is gone. Batchline now owns scheduling, so rip out any references to the legacy ticker when you review. Digests batch per recipient group and flush on the quiet-hours window, not a fixed hour. Double-check the retry semantics; they changed from at-most-once to at-least-once. The scheduler reads the following configuration at boot.

service settings:
[olidor]
host = olidor.tolvaqsys.corp
user = olidor_svc
database = olidor_prod